We sit down with Sarah Grace, a specialist mortgage broker who works closely with UK dentists, to unpack what is happening in the mortgage market as a huge wave of borrowers roll off two-year and five-year fixes. If you are moving from a sub-2% deal to something that starts with a four, you are not alone and you are not imagining the shock. We get practical on the decision that matters most right now: fixed rate mortgage versus tracker mortgage. Sarah explains why fixed rates can jump even when base rate holds, how swap rates and the money markets feed into lender pricing, and what that means during periods of global uncertainty. We also talk about the fine print that can save you money later, especially early repayment charges, and why a tracker with no ERC can offer flexibility if you want to switch when the mood changes. For associates and dentists early in their career, we answer a common worry: whether you need two years of accounts to get a mortgage after becoming self-employed. Sarah shares how some lenders can work from three months of pay schedules, how income may be annualised, and how to think about timing when your earnings are still building. We keep it simple and practical by using a four-part framework you can apply to any portfolio: choose your asset first, then the fund, then the account, and only then the platform. That one change stops you picking a shiny investing app and shoehorning your plan into whatever it happens to sell, and it puts the focus back on what actually drives results: asset allocation and time horizon.We dig into the part almost everyone gets wrong: confusing risk with volatility. Volatility is the price of admission for long-term returns, especially if you are investing for 10+ years. We also pull inflation into the conversation, because returns that fail to beat inflation are not real progress towards financial freedom. Using clear examples, we explore why some “low risk” portfolios can be risky in a different way, by making it harder to reach your goals.From there we move into the nuts and bolts: using funds, ETFs and index funds for global diversification, what to look for in tracking and fund charges, and why passive investing often wins after fees. We then weigh up UK investing accounts such as a General Investment Account, an ISA, and a pension or SIPP, focusing on the trade-off between tax efficiency and access. We sit down with Vanessa, a tax partner specialising in the dental sector, and Anita, an MTD Client Services Director, to make Making Tax Digital for Income Tax feel practical rather than intimidating.We talk through what HMRC actually requires: digital records, MTD-compatible software, and quarterly updates submitted one month and seven days after each quarter end. We clarify who is in scope from April 2026, why the £50,000 threshold is gross qualifying income (and why “qualifying” means self-employment and rental income), and how the phased reductions to £30,000 and £20,000 may pull more UK dentists in over time. We also explain the final declaration that replaces the traditional Self Assessment return for the 2026 to 2027 tax year onwards, plus what still gets added at year end.From there, we get tactical. What does a dental associate report when the bank only shows net pay? How do you handle mixed NHS and private income, side income streams, or rental property? We discuss software choices including Xero, Sage and QuickBooks, the pros and cons of bank feeds, why separating business and personal accounts saves stress, and how to avoid messy reconciliations that create problems later.
